[Puppet Users] Puppet warning error messages after upgrading to version 3
Good day I seem to have a problem whereby, I get the following message when I do a puppet run. Warning: Unable to fetch my node definition, but the agent run will continue: Warning: Could not intern from pson: source ''"#<Puppet::Node:0x7f'' not in PSON! I did google and I came across this for the second error message. http://projects.puppetlabs.com/issues/3160#note-7 I did make the mistake of first upgrading the client to version 3 on one of my test hosts. But then after seeing the above message, I upgraded the puppet master. But the above error message is still present. If someone could shed some light, it would gratefully be appreciated.
